Badhobz 08-27-2022 01:02 PM

if i were to do it all again id

1) buy a properly used one. right now when these things are going for 40-50k its the best bang for the buck
2) find a good indy mechanic
3) dont baby them
4) drive the shit out of them and enjoy it everyday.
5) dont think about resale, just drive it into the ground

as with most cars, they are not investments. they all lose money. a F8 tributo is like 600k+ and after 5 years they are going for around 300k. Maybe it'll shoot up like the 458 but i doubt it. Same with lambos. Look at gallardo prices.. nobody wants ones one of those now that the Hurcan is out (exception being the manual ones).

if you have the means, and you arent a giant chicken puss like me, buy one and enjoy it. life is short.

Badhobz 08-29-2022 10:30 AM

^isnt this thing orphaned as all hell? i recall reading something about the hybrid drivetrain on these as completely proprietary and if anything goes wrong, youre sunk for thousands of dollars on it.

jcmaz 08-29-2022 10:33 AM

I had a CRZ manual for a couple years and sold it recently. Decently priced in today's market. These cars are super slow when the battery is depleted and tbh it's coming to the point which battery might need reconditioning, otherwise you're left with a giant paperweight.

You can still get hybrid components but they are super expensive from Honda. I believe the battery fan replacement was close to 1k? Imo might as well get a low ish RSX-S for the same amount of money.

If I were to do it all over again, I'd rather be in a Fit or RSX.
